Bayern Munich’s Thiago Alcantara remains the only steadily linked player to Liverpool this summer, at least since Timo Werner signed for Chelsea. Although there a lot of smoke and mirrors from all sides in transfer dealings, there’s a lot of smoke for this particular move. Many are hopeful that where there’s smoke there’s fire.
The latest rumor mongering surrounding a potential move to Merseyside for the fantastic veteran midfielder is that Liverpool want a big discount. According to German publication Bild, Bayern want £36 million for the player with only one year left on his contract. And laptop assassin Michael Edwards is reportedly angling for a half-off discount, £18 million.
Some sources close to Liverpool, including The Echo, are skeptical of the move. Not that transfer skepticism has stopped this transfer team from completing moves on the down low in the past.
Regardless of whether the Reds are in for Thiago, this particular transfer rumor is probably not true. Transfer fees are usually not so transparent in the best of times, and it doesn’t seem like Liverpool would get very far by low-balling big clubs like Bayern Munich.
